NATURAL GAS CONVERSION
PREPARATION:
Before beginning conversion, make sure all parts are present. If any part is missing or
damaged, do not attempt to convert. Please have your owner’s manual and part number
available for reference, and contact customer service 1-800-963-0211 for replacement parts.
1. Turn off gas supply and then remove cap on gas supply side.
2. Recommended: Install a shut-off valve on gas supply side before installing the socket.
3. Socket should be installed by an authorized technician in accordance with the national fuel
gas code (NFPA 54/ANSI223.1).
4. Before inserting plug, turn on gas supply and leak test all connections including the stem of
the shut-off valve and the opening of the socket. For best results, use an ammonia-free soap
and water solution.
Leak Check
When checking for gas leaks, do not use an open flame. Use a soapy water solution and apply it
to the pipe joints and fittings with a brush and check for bubbles. Check flexible hoses for cuts
and wear that may affect the safe operation of the grill. Only use original equipment replacement
hoses. Use only replacement hose assemblies specified by manufacturer.
Before operating your grill, after refueling, check carefully to be certain that all connections are
tight and there are no gas leaks.
1. Make 2-3 ounces of leak solution by mixing liquid dishwashing soap with water.
2. Make certain all control knobs are in the “OFF” position.
3. Brush small amounts of the leak solution on all the fittings and turn the gas on.
4. If bubbles appear, there is a leak. Proceed to step 5.
5. Turn the gas off and tighten all connections.
6. Go back to step 1 to retest the fittings.
7. If bubbles continue to appear, turn the gas off. Contact customer service.
WARNING: Never use a match or open flame for leak detection. Use of an open flame could
result in a fire, explosion and bodily harm.
IMPORTANT: When connecting or replacing gas pipe or fittings, all joints must be sealed with
approved leak-proof sealing compound or plumber's tape. After making connections, check all
joints for leaks using a soapy water solution and a brush.
